Frequently Asked Questions
Q: What is the typical cost of a cat flap installation?A: The average cost of a cat flap installation differs depending on the size and type of cat flap, in addition to the intricacy of the installation. Usually, you can anticipate to pay between ₤ 100 and ₤ 500.
Q: How long does a cat flap installation take?A: The length of time it requires to set up a cat flap differs depending upon the complexity of the installation. On average, you can expect the installation to take between 1-3 hours.
Q: Can I set up a cat flap myself?A: While it is possible to set up a cat flap yourself, it is not recommended unless you have experience with DIY projects and are confident in your capability to carry out the work correctly.
